I Wanna Be A Dancin' Man
Need a dance feature? This piece from "Dancin'" and the revue "Fosse" is one of Bob Fosse's most famous dance numbers. It starts off as a slow softshoe with understated vocals, then breaks out into a hot big band swing for a long dance break. A classic show choir number!
Instrumentation: Piano/Bass/Guitar/Drums/Synth/3 Tpts/2 Tbn/Alto, Tenor Sax
